Lemon Custard Cake
A moist lemon cake sits atop a delicate custard. Setting an 8 inch baking dish in a roasting pan filled halfway with water allows the custard to form while the top bakes. This is excellent served warm straight from the oven or cold.

Sharlotka (Russian Apple Cake)
Sharlotka is a classic Russian sponge cake. It has been made in Russia for centuries. Its beauty is in its rustic simplicity. In Russia, baking powder was not used as they did not have it, but we do, so the addition of baking powder only enhances the finished product.
